Is this flow normal for August 19?

Today's 7.1 cfs is 41% below the median for this date — which counts as very low water here.

The median flow on this date is 12 cfs, across 23 years of USGS record at this gauge. Whether that is runnable depends on the stretch — this is context, not a recommendation.
